Despite being the star of the Berkshire Hathaway (NYSE: BRK-A  ) (NYSE: BRK-B  ) annual meeting in Omaha this past weekend, Warren Buffett nevertheless took the time to give Jamie Dimon, the beleaguered CEO of JPMorgan Chase (NYSE: JPM  ) , a much-needed show of support. On the eve of the much-anticipated corporate gala, he told Bloomberg Television�that he was "100 percent" in Dimon's corner.

Buffett is a true big-bank booster, publicly proclaiming how healthy they have become, and even applying his personal guarantee as to their safety. His affection for Wells Fargo (NYSE: WFC  ) is legendary, and he recently confided to CNBC�that buying more of the mortgage giant's stock is pretty much a monthly occurrence at his company.

He has also famously put his money where his mouth is, investing $5 billion in Goldman Sachs (NYSE: GS  ) and Bank of America (NYSE: BAC  ) when times were tough, and those banks were in need of both a cash and moral boost. In yet another glowing endorsement�of Dimon on Monday, Buffett also noted that he personally invests in JPMorgan, though not through Berkshire Hathaway.

Sonus Networks, Inc. provides voice and multimedia infrastructure solutions. The company offers session border control (SBC), voice over Internet protocol (VoIP), and access and VoIP media gateway solutions that allow the delivery of voice and multimedia sessions over IP networks. Its products include GSX9000 Open Services Switch that enables voice traffic to be transported over packet networks; GSX4000 Open Services Switch; NBS9000 Network Border Switch that permits service providers to transform their time division multiplexing networks to IP; PSX Policy & Routing Server, which translates business policies into actual call control, routing, and service selection decisions; NBS5200 Network Border Switch that provides SBC functionality; and ASX Call Feature Server that provides local area calling and regulatory features for residential and enterprise markets. The company also offers Network Analytics Suite of performance management products, including NetScore network perf ormance analysis tool, NetAssure voice quality monitoring tool, and NetEng network audit and visualization engine that are used for the collection, monitoring, reporting, and notification of performance metrics. In addition, it provides professional consulting and services to support its IP communication solutions; and program management, network deployment design, softswitch and subscriber database design, network verification and audit, custom application and adaptor development, OSS and API integration, migration and upgrade, and managed services. The company serves long-distance and local exchange carriers, Internet service providers, wireless operators, cable operators, financial institutions, retailers, state and local governments, and multinational corporations. It sells its products primarily through a direct sales force in the United States, Europe, the Asia-Pacific, and the Middle East. Sonus Networks, Inc. was founded in 1997 and is headquartered in Westford, Mass achusetts.

Juniper Networks, Inc. (Juniper Networks), incorporated on September 10, 1996, designs, develops, and sells products and services that together provide its customers with network infrastructure. It operates in two segments: Infrastructure and Service Layer Technologies (SLT). The Company�� Infrastructure segment primarily offers routing and switching products that are used to control and direct network traffic from the core, through the edge, aggregation, and the customer premise equipment level. Infrastructure products include its Internet protocol (IP) routing, carrier Ethernet routing portfolio, and Ethernet switching portfolio. In addition, the Infrastructure segment offers a complete wireless local area network (WLAN) solution. Its SLT segment offers solutions that meet a range of its customers' priorities, from protecting the users, applications and data on the network itself to providing network services across a distributed infrastructure. Infrastructure Products

The Company�� T Series core routers are primarily designed for core IP infrastructures and are also being sold into the multi-service environment. Its PTX Series is a large capacity (8 and 16 tera-bits per second) MPLS-optimized packe! t transport switch for the core networks, of content service providers and Tier 1 service providers, with high throughout of packet traffic. The Company�� E Series products are a full featured platform designed for the network edge with support for carrier-class routing, broadband subscriber management services, and a set of IP services. The MX Series is a product family developed to address emerging Ethernet network architectures and services in service provider and enterprise networks. The Company�� EX Series family extends its product portfolio running its Junos OS to address the Ethernet switch market. Ethernet is a used technology, which is used to transport information in enterprise networks. Infrastructure Products also includes QFabric Products and WLAN product.

SLT Products

SLT Products include Services Gateway, Integrated Firewall, and VPN Solutions, Secure Access Appliances, Secure Access Appliances, IDP Series Appliances and Identity and Policy Control Solutions. The Company�� SRX Series of dynamic services gateways, running its Junos software, provides firewall/VPN and combines routing, switching, and security functionality. The series is designed to meet network and security requirements for data center consolidation, rapid managed services deployments, and aggregation of security services. Its firewall and VPN systems and appliances are designed to provide integrated firewall, VPN, and denial of service protection capabilities for both enterprise environments and service provider network infrastructures. These products range from its SSG product series, which combines LAN/WAN routing capabilities with threat management features, such as antivirus, anti-spam, and Web filtering technologies, to its ISG and NetScreen Series firewall and VPN systems, which are designed to deliver security in medium/large enterprises, carrier networks, and data centers.

The Company�� Junos Pulse, Junos Pulse Mobile Security Suite, and SA Series SSL VPN appliances,! designed! for use in companies of all sizes, are used to provide secure access to corporate resources for remote and mobile users from any Web-enabled device, regardless of location. Its portfolio of identity and policy control solutions integrates subscriber privileges, application requirements, and business policies with the IP network infrastructure.

    Juniper Networks (JNPR) is the biggest underdog in the competitive IP networking market. While most investors fixate on standard-bearer Cisco Systems (CSCO), Juniper has been gaining market share and building its war chest. Now, this $10 billion tech name looks well positioned to benefit from big tailwinds pushing the IP networking business forward.

    Juniper designs and sells hardware and software that enable IT infrastructure to communicate and remain secure. The firm has a stellar business in supplying carrier routers, telecom equipment that's been in high demand thanks to network expansion efforts from telcos. Enterprise IT appliances are another key to Juniper's growth strategy -- even though Cisco is the 800-pound gorilla in the room, JNPR has been able to take a bigger piece of the enterprise appliance business in recent quarters.

    Despite its comparatively small size in the industry, JNPR sports healthy levels of profitability and a huge $3 billion net cash and investments balance. That mountain of dry powder is enough to cover a full third of the firm's current market capitalization, providing a big risk reduction over the firm's near-$20 share price. Compucon Computer Applications SA is a Greek company engaged mainly in the information technology sector. The Company's activities include the manufacture and trade of electronics and software for the embroidery, telematics, laser, Web solutions and medical fields. In the embroidery field it offers album presentation or embroidery designs, lettering with a variety of fonts, frames and specialized features, and realistic three-dimensional views of embroidery designs. The Company also produces laser cutting and engraving devices for the embroidery sector. The range of telematics applications includes automotive positioning systems, fleet management and navigation systems. Its Web solutions offering includes the SiteCosmos, which is an integrated tool for on-line content management and Website design for small and medium enterprises, while the medical applications target the management of patient-oriented information, diet schedules, word processing, prescriptions and other services.
